(1)
To See from the Eyes of Other Peers: Exploring the Impact of Interactional Feedback on EFL Students’ Writings via Telegram and Its Possible Effects on Coping Strategies, Self-Esteem, As Well As Progress in Writing Skill. CallEJ 2024, 25 (4), 234-257.